The closing ceremony was held at the main span of My Thuan 2 bridge, Tan Hoa ward, Vinh Long city, Vinh Long province.
At the ceremony,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h praised the efforts of contractors and construction units who overcame difficulties to complete the bridge ahead of schedule. Although My Thuan 2 Bridge was built during a complicated pandemic, high material prices and harsh weather conditions, we are proud that this is a Vietnamese bridge, built with the country's capital, designed, constructed and supervised by domestic units, but they have completed the project well.

My Thuan 2 Bridge Project, with an investment capital of 5,000 billion VND, spanning the Tien River connecting Vinh Long and Tien Giang provinces, started construction in March 2020, with a total length of 6.61 km, invested by Project Management Board 7 (Ministry of Transport). The project has a starting point connecting Trung Luong - My Thuan Expressway; the end point connecting My Thuan - Can Tho Expressway. The road is for expressway vehicles, with a design speed of 100 km/h.
My 2 Bridge is part of the North-South Expressway project for the 2017-2020 period (phase 1).
In the first phase, the investment will be divided into 4 lanes, the roadbed width on the Tien Giang side will be 17 m, shifted to the right of the route similar to the Trung Luong - My Thuan Expressway Project. On the Vinh Long side, the roadbed width will be 25 m, synchronous with the bridge width. The completed phase will invest in building 6 lanes, the roadbed width will be about 32 m.
The main bridge section is 1,906km long, fully invested with 6 lanes, design speed of 80km/h, with a 25m wide road surface; the main cable-stayed span is 650m long; the approach span is a Super T girder and a balanced cantilever box girder is 1,276m long.
My Thuan 2 Bridge becomes a strategic infrastructure project connecting major economic zones of the Mekong Delta region.
My Thuan 2 Bridge, parallel to the existing My Thuan Bridge, is a key project in the Southwest region. When completed, the project will complete the expressway connecting Ho Chi Minh City to Can Tho, helping to relieve and connect regional traffic and shorten travel time from Ho Chi Minh City to the core economic region of the Mekong Delta (MD) with the goal of creating a breakthrough in socio-economic, defense and security for the MD.
The My Thuan 2 Bridge project, which will be put into operation at the end of 2023, will serve the travel needs of people in the Mekong Delta. When put into use, the project will help complete the expressway from Ho Chi Minh City to Can Tho, creating a complete transportation network in the Mekong Delta. The project will also help reduce traffic on the existing My Thuan Bridge and National Highway 1.

After the closing, the Ministry of Transport continues to direct Project Management Board 7, consulting units and construction contractors to promote the highest sense of responsibility, focus on completing the remaining items to open the project to traffic by the end of 2023, ensuring the quality of the project and promoting the highest investment efficiency.
In the Mekong Delta, there are 3 large-scale bridges that have received attention from the Central Government: My Thuan 2 Bridge (Tien Giang - Vinh Long), Rach Mieu Bridge (Tien Giang - Ben Tre) and Dai Ngai Bridge (Soc Trang - Tra Vinh), with a total investment of more than 18,200 billion VND.
